Funker Vogt - Navigator


Let me first say that if you don't have Navigator, you aren't a true fan of dance industrial. This album features some of Funker Vogt's best songs, including Stronghold, No Tomorrow (for you, Shadz), and House of Sorrows. The music here is high octane dance music, for sure. The synths are lined up perfectly with the driving base. The vocals are surprisingly not very distorted, unlike some of their previous works, i.e. Thanks For Nothing, but it sounds better with the music anyway, so don't be disappointed. The album wraps up with two all-German songs, Fur Dich and Vorwarts. Fur Dich is a very gentle, melodic song, whereas Vorwarts seems to be the most intense song on the album.
